Head to head by decade
| Decade | United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land | Western Sahara |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1980s | 0.0612 deaths per 100,000 people | 119.01 deaths per 100,000 people | 118.95 deaths per 100,000 people | Western Sahara |
| 1990s | 0.0221 deaths per 100,000 people |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| 0.0221 deaths per 100,000 people | United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land |
| 2000s | 0.0086 deaths per 100,000 people |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| 0.0086 deaths per 100,000 people | United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land |
| 2010s | 0.0004 deaths per 100,000 people |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| 0.0004 deaths per 100,000 people | United Kingdom of Great Britain and Northern Ireland |
| 2020s |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| 0 deaths per 100,000 people | — |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Best estimate of the number of deaths of combatants and civilians due to fighting in interstate, intrastate, extrasystemic, non-state conflicts, and one-sided violence that were ongoing that year.
